The Haulout Hackathon exemplifies how this education translates to action. Held late last year, it drew 887 registrants from over 12 countries, yielding 282 submissions across tracks like Data Security & Privacy and AI x Data. Winners built everything from provably authentic media tools to data economies, highlighting Walrus's versatility. This event, recapped in a LinkedIn post four weeks ago, wasn't a one-off; it's part of ongoing initiatives to nurture talent. Mysten Labs' LAUNCH Career program, a paid three-month pilot launched mid-January 2026, connects early-career devs with Sui teams, including Walrus projects, bridging the gap between learning and real-world building.

Real-world adoptions underscore the value. Unchained Podcast, a crypto journalism staple, switched to Walrus in mid-January 2026 for their media library, citing its prowess with large unstructured files and independence from centralized systems. This move, highlighted in a live stream sponsored by Walrus, ensures episodes remain accessible and unaltered, free from server dependencies. Similarly, DLP Labs uses Walrus for EV data, processing telemetry from thousands of vehicles to enable carbon credit tracking and grid payments, as shared in a LinkedIn update four weeks ago. Owners earn directly, cutting costs and intermediaries in the automotive sector.
In advertising, Alkimi Exchange leverages Walrus for over 25 million daily impressions, making metrics traceable on-chain to combat fraud in the $750 billion industry. A July 2025 Binance post details this, showing how Walrus's programmability attaches rules to data blobs for verifiable delivery. For entertainment, THS Studios programs IP protections into horror film content, controlling access cryptographically. These cases, from a three-week-old LinkedIn recap, illustrate Walrus enabling data economies: Cudis monetizes health data from wearables, Baselight creates permissionless marketplaces.
